Don Mosier is seeking re-election to the Board of Directors of PSSA. Here is some information about Don for members to review for our upcoming Membership Meeting...
My name is Don Mosier I am married to Carol Mosier and have been since April 1968. We reside in McKean, Pa. and have since Aug. 1968. Were we raised our 2 children, Brian and Amie. We have been a snowmobile family since Jan. 1969. Our children have always enjoyed riding sleds and it has carried down to our grandchildren. We have a camp in the ANF in Marienville, Pa. and when we have proper snow, enjoy riding there. I have been retired from UPS since 2003. I am a member of the McKean Snowriders Snowmobile Club and have served as trail boss for several years and President for 15 years. I'm also a member of PISC, and CLSC in New York. Enjoy riding in these areas and Canada.
I have been a PSSA board member for the past 6 years and have served on the mini grants committee for 10 yrs. My vision for PSSA is to continue to work to move forward to get more people involved in PSSA. Without PSSA, the Pa. Snowmobile Clubs would be at a great loss. In closing, I have met so many great people through snowmobiling. My wife and I have worked at several PSSA Powersports shows and have met many nice people that have the same goal that we have.
My hope is to see PSSA grow.
